Abstract

The invention discloses a kind of high power AC intelligent contactor arragement constructions, including exchange intelligent control module (1), A.C. contactor (2) and D.C mutual-inductor (3), exchange intelligent control module (1) is mounted on D.C mutual-inductor (3) upper surface, A.C. contactor (2) is mounted on D.C mutual-inductor (3) right side, junction block (4) are installed in D.C mutual-inductor (3) two sides, install junction block (4) on the right side of A.C. contactor (2).Current transformer and A.C. contactor structure are carried out matched design by the present invention, can achieve the purpose that electrical connection by screw fastening, connector Fast Installation, and space utilization rate is high.

Description

High power AC intelligent contactor arragement construction
Technical field
The present invention relates to a kind of intelligent contactor, in particular to a kind of module connection structure of intelligent contactor.
Background technique
High-power novel exchange intelligent contactor is the product for certain mating development of type aircraft power distribution equipment, for completing The on-off control of busway, overcurrent protection, short-circuit protection, ground protection are exchanged on machine and can be carried out with higher level's Mechatronic Systems Communication.Exchange intelligent contactor is made of A.C. contactor, exchange intelligent control module and current transformer.Previous exchange intelligence Energy contactor is structurally characterized in that volume is big, weight weight, space utilization rate is low, interchangeability is poor, maintenance time is longer, the type Structure is that the development of certain novel early warning plane power distribution equipment increases great difficulty, is produced to the delivery progress of entire distribution center Certain influence.It is unfavorable for the type aircraft to develop towards miniaturization, integrated, high maneuverability direction.
Summary of the invention
The technical problem to be solved by the present invention is adapting to novel fly to overcome the shortcomings of to exchange intelligent contactor in the past The harsh Structural Design Requirement of machine improves the space utilization rate of multiple exchange intelligent contactor layouts, and the present invention provides one kind Novel intelligent contactor construction, i.e., high-power novel exchange intelligent contactor structure.
The technical scheme is that
A kind of high power AC intelligent contactor arragement construction, including exchange intelligent control module, A.C. contactor and exchange mutually Sensor, exchange intelligent control module are mounted on D.C mutual-inductor upper surface, and A.C. contactor is mounted on D.C mutual-inductor right side, Junction block is installed in D.C mutual-inductor two sides, installs junction block on the right side of A.C. contactor.
There are two rectangular connector and four threaded holes for D.C mutual-inductor upper surface, exchange intelligent control module bottom surface rectangle Connector connect with D.C mutual-inductor upper surface rectangle and is fixed by screw.
A.C. contactor connect realization with D.C mutual-inductor upper surface rectangular connector electrically by exporting rectangular connector The transmission of signal.
There is the connection structure that can mutually cooperate on the right side of D.C mutual-inductor two sides and A.C. contactor, passes through bolt and fixation Block is fixed.
D.C mutual-inductor two sides connect junction block by captive screw on the right side of A.C. contactor.
Beneficial effects of the present invention:
1) current transformer and A.C. contactor structure are subjected to matched design, can be fastened by screw and reaches electrical connection Purpose, and space utilization rate is high;
2) current transformer surface is equipped with rectangular connector, can be plugged by external plug to realize the connection between component And disconnection, and the maintenance and replacement of module are also more convenient;
3) novel exchange intelligent contactor uses modularized design thinking, and intermodule tie point does not deviate from screw using standard, side Just dismounting and change is carried out, maintainability is higher;
4) high-power rated current is the novel exchange intelligent contactor of 100A~200A specification in outer dimension and installation form It is consistent, interchangeability is higher between product.
